After films like Malang, Naane Varuven, and the recently-released GoodBye, actress Elli AvrRam is finally getting the love and appreciation she deserves. The Swedish-Greek actress, who shot to fame after her stint on Salman Khan-hosted reality show Bigg Boss, made her debut with Mickey Virus in 2013. She went on to star in some not-so-successful movies but eventually managed to prove her mettle as an actress.

The Verdict – State vs Nanavati actress’s journey in the Indian film industry has not been easy. For an outsider like Elli, one of the most difficult things was to get the right projects.

Women Fitness India talks about celebrity diets and fitness regimes, do you follow any special diet? What is your guilty pleasure in food?

Ms. Elli AvrRam

Yes, I’m off gluten, dairy products, and sugar, but my cheat meals do have all of these things in them! I love to eat pizza, fries, burgers sometimes, and of course chocolate. Otherwise, my diet is very clean, with hardly any oil, nothing is fried, and no sweets at all. I decided years back to stick to a diet that will become part of my lifestyle.

Ms. Namita Nayyar

What comprises your fitness regime? Do you go cardio workout to burn the cheat meal calories?

Ms. Elli AvrRam

Since I’m keeping a balance in my diet, there’s no need of getting stressed over a pizza one day! And that’s what has helped me to live more peacefully. Before I used to stress a lot over these things, and it was just ruining my peace of mind. When you start to eat in a healthier way and stick to it, you slowly start to enjoy eating healthy, and that makes it all easier!

Ms. Namita Nayyar

Lastly, how do you keep up with your mental health? How important do you feel it is to be mentally fit as compared to physical fitness?

Ms. Elli AvrRam

It’s equally important to keep our minds healthy and fit, as well as our bodies. This is something I’ve learned recently, and I believe the reason is that the awareness around this has come only these last few years. The best thing I’ve discovered is meditation. It truly helps more than what we tend to think.
